[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: pppd, chat



Sergey -> debian-russian@lists.debian.org  @ Mon, 09 Feb 2004 00:00:46 +0500:

 S> Каким образом реализовать автодозвон по нескольким номерам? По идее это
 S> прописывается в chat скрипте, но как сделать на BUSY дозвон по другому
 S> номеру?

У меня скрипт примерно следущей сути: смотрим на дату на некотором
файлике.  Если старше некоторого времени (я держу интервал 15 минут,
кажется, на самом деле можно с минуту), игнорируем его содержимое.
Иначе читаем оттуда номер и результат предыдущего запуска.  Если
результат BUSY - звоним по следующему номеру из списка, указанного в
скрипте.  Список крутим по циклу.  "Звоним по номеру" означает "вызываем
chat и передаем ему этот номер".  По завершении работы chat пишем в
этот же файлик номер, по которому звонили, и результат.  Результат
определяем по коду завершения chat.

 S> Как сделать аутентификацию не из chat скрипта? Т.е. чем должен
 S> оканчиваться chat.

CONNECT

-- 
Artem Chuprina
RFC2822: <ran@ran.pp.ru>, FIDO: 2:5020/122.256, ICQ: 13038757



Reply to: